Matt Friend - August 26, 2018
Beautiful Mess
Scripture References: Ephesians 4:17-32
From Series: "This is Us"
Do you come from a perfect family? Are your holiday dinners and birthday parties stress free? Do rainbows and unicorns color all your childhood memories? This is unlikely even in the best families, and it is equally unlikely in the church. Life is messy. Community can be chaotic. Family can be frenzied. However, God reminds us that the rewards outweigh the risks. As followers of Jesus, God has welcomed us into the greatest family ever. Through the gospel, we share a foundation of one: Spirit, body, hope, Lord, faith, baptism, God and Father. Though we all have unique gifts and talents, we share a common goal: to build up one another to maturity in Christ. Join us for this 4-week series and be inspired by your identity as a follower of Jesus. As the African proverb states, “If you want to go fast, go alone. If you want to go far, go together.”

Bible Center School
A ministry of Bible Center Church, Bible Center School is a fully accredited preschool, lower, and middle school program providing an exceptional educational experience in preparation for the secondary school level and college.
